Senior Manager, Records Management - Clinical Operations
$155,000–$170,000 year
HybridHayward, California, United States or Brisbane, California, United States
Job Summary
Oversee Trial Master File (TMF) operations, vendor management, and operational excellence initiatives to enhance functionality, efficiency, and compliance with ICH-GCP and regulatory standards. Lead the development of standards, SOPs, and controlled documents while managing resources, including hiring, training, and performance reviews. Generate and interpret reporting metrics, KPIs, and analytics to measure performance and drive continuous improvement. Support inspection-readiness activities, audits, and CAPA process improvements, serving as System Business Administrator for Veeva eTMF. Collaborate with Clinical Operations, CRO partners, and stakeholders on TMF processes, system integrations, and budget negotiations. This role may be remote or in-house/hybrid in the Bay Area, reporting to the Head of Business Operations.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ree
- 8+ years of related industry experience at a Sponsor or CRO
- 3+ years of Clinical TMF management
- Previous experience supporting audits and regulatory inspections (e.g., FDA, PMDA, EMA, MHRA)
- Thorough understanding of ICH-GCP guidelines and regulatory requirements as they apply to the TMF
- Extensive experience in oversight and management of vendors
